'The Event' star to make Broadway debut
Published Thursday, Jun 16 2011, 21:20 BST | By Tara Fowler | Add comment

© NBC Universal
The Event star will play Stanley Kowalksi, a rising member of the industrial class, according to Entertainment Weekly.
Marlon Brando and Alec Baldwin previously played the role.
Underwood can be seen next in The Art of Getting By opposite Emma Roberts and Freddie Highmore.
The 46-year-old played President Elias Martinez on the recently-cancelled NBC series The Event. It was rumoured that the show might make the move to SyFy, but the network denied those reports earlier this month.
A Streetcar Named Desire is expected to open in the spring of 2012.
